1. Layered Window Treatments for a Refined Look

Layering is one of the top design trends in 2026. By combining two or more types of treatments, you can achieve both style and versatility. A popular pairing this year includes sheer shades layered with drapery panels to create depth and dimension. This combination allows soft, diffused light during the day and cozy privacy in the evening.

In Jackson Hole’s mountain-inspired interiors, natural textures are especially popular. Think linen drapery in warm neutrals paired with textured Roman shades in complementary tones. The look feels both polished and approachable—perfect for the blend of luxury and rugged charm that defines local homes.

2. Smart Shades for Modern Mountain Living

Home automation continues to evolve, and Jackson Hole homeowners are embracing convenience like never before. Motorized window coverings have become a must-have feature, offering precise light control with the touch of a button. Our motorized shades integrate seamlessly with smart home systems like Alexa and Google Home, making it easy to schedule openings and closings for natural light and energy efficiency.

Pair smart operation with energy-efficient cellular shades for comfort in every season. Imagine waking up to sunlight automatically filtering through your shades, or closing them remotely when temperatures drop. 4. Energy Efficiency Meets Style

Energy savings continue to be a top priority for homeowners in Jackson Hole’s cold climate. Fortunately, today’s window treatments don’t sacrifice style for functionality. Products like cellular shades and roller shades offer insulation benefits that help maintain comfortable indoor temperatures all year long.

Our team often recommends plantation shutters for a traditional, durable solution that also provides excellent light control. Crafted from premium wood or composite materials, shutters are both practical and timeless—ideal for mountain cabins and modern homes alike.

5. Expanding Outdoor Living Spaces

Outdoor design trends in 2026 continue to evolve, with more clients creating functional spaces that can be enjoyed throughout the year. Our exterior shades and awnings are perfect for patios, decks, and porches, offering protection from UV rays while preserving those breathtaking Jackson Hole views.

Retractable designs make it easy to adjust for sunlight, wind, or temperature changes. Many homeowners pair these with outdoor heaters and lighting for year-round comfort. 7. Sustainability and Longevity in Design

As environmental awareness grows, sustainable design choices are more popular than ever. Many of our products—such as woven wood shades and cellular shades—use eco-friendly or recyclable materials. These options reduce environmental impact and add timeless beauty to your space.

Durability also matters in Jackson Hole’s climate. Our shutters and motorized shades are built to perform despite temperature swings and seasonal humidity, providing reliable comfort year after year.
